Part Number 5P1103A000NLGI8 |
Category Clock/Timing - Clock Generators, PLLs, Frequency Synthesizers |
Manufacturer Renesas Electronics America Inc |
Description VFQFPN 4.00X4.00X0.90 MM, 0.50MM |
Package Tube |
Series - |
Type Fanout Buffer (Distribution) |
Voltage - Supply 1.71V ~ 3.465V |
Operating Temperature -40°C ~ 85°C (TA) |
Mounting Type Surface Mount |
Package / Case 24-VFQFN Exposed Pad |
Supplier Device Package 24-QFN (4x4) |
Output HCSL, LVCMOS, LVDS, LVPECL |
Frequency - Max 350MHz |
Number of Circuits 1 |
Input HCSL, LVCMOS, LVDS, LVPECL, Crystal |
PLL No |
Ratio - Input:Output 2:2 |
Differential - Input:Output Yes/Yes |
Divider/Multiplier Yes/No |

What is a power management IC (PMIC)?
PMIC definition
A power management integrated circuit (PMIC) is a highly integrated circuit design used to manage the power of electronic devices. It is a chip responsible for power management such as conversion, distribution, and detection of electrical energy in electronic equipment systems.
